ciao, sto creando una pagina per l'invio della newsletter.

avendo più di 1500 utenti a cui spedirla ho chieso alla mia web farm quante ne posso inviare contemporaneamente. mi hanno detto 200 ogni 10 minuti.

a questo punto ho due soluzioni.
1. mi faccio e mi gestisco da solo una coda e ogni volta che vengono a visitare il mio sito controllo se devo inviare email e se sono passati 10 min dall'ultima inviata

2. utilizzo uno script cgi. la web farm ha detto che per utilizzare lo scritp cgi basta scrivere
#!/usr/local/psa/apache/bin/php
all'inizio
e poi come se fosse un normale scritp php solo con l'estensione .cgi.

Il problema è che questo codice non va, mi ritorna internal server error.


STO PENSANDO AL PRIMO METODO. CHE NE DITE?

codice:
#!/usr/local/psa/apache/bin/php

//----------REQUIRE VARI.
  require ($_SERVER['DOCUMENT_ROOT'] . "/classi/cls_connessione.php");
  require ($_SERVER['DOCUMENT_ROOT'] . "/classi/cls_newsletter.php");
  
//----------ISTANZIO LE CLASSI E MI CONNETTO AL DATABASE.
  $c_connessione = new cls_connessione();
  $c_connessione->connetti();
  $c_newsletter = new cls_newsletter();
  
  $recordset = $c_newsletter->ritorna_email_a_cui_spedire(6, "T");
  print_r($recordset);
  
//----------MI DISCONNETTO DAL DATABASE E DISTRUGGO LE CLASSI.
  $c_connessione->disconnetti();
  unset($c_connessione);
  unset($c_newsletter);
       
?>